Subject: Divestment of the Corvane Unit

Team,

The sale of the Corvane packaging unit closes at quarter-end. Buyer is Hollowfield Partners; terms are final. Department heads: freeze new hires and capital spend in Corvane immediately. Transition leads to be named Friday. Customer communications go out only through the central script — no side conversations. Staff briefings happen after signing, not before. Keep this within this group until the announcement. The note below covers what comes next for the remaining businesses.

management briefing: Project Zorix slips by six weeks because of the audit delay.

Handover: ExamGate queue at Thornbury Assessments. Retry worker rotated off shared creds; now uses per-service tokens, 12h expiry. Dead-letter queue is encrypted at rest as of last sprint. Open item: audit log gaps during failover, ticket filed. Security review of the token rotation path still pending. All access requests and review sign-off route through:

approver of tawip-fahog = Holath Druwyn

## Action Item 4: Guard rails for shrinkwrap CLI batch sizing

The outage traced to shrinkwrap spawning unbounded worker processes when resizing the Pell archive drop. Memory exhaustion followed within minutes. We agreed to cap concurrency, enforce a per-batch file limit, and abort jobs that exceed a wall-clock budget rather than letting them starve the queue. Defaults should be conservative; operators can override via config. Owners: the imaging platform team. The agreed defaults are listed below.

constants for kageg-kajof:
RATE_LIMITS = {
    "holath": 10,
    "oliwyn": 5,
    "druwyn": 2,
    "ralix": 5,
}

Q: How do blue-green deploys work for the Tallowmere billing worker?

A: Two identical worker pools run behind the Coppergate router. Deploy to the idle pool, run smoke checks, flip traffic, keep the old pool warm for an hour. If the flip tool locks you out, recover access with the passphrase below.

unlock words, bawef-kahap: sorax-sorir-quenys-aldok